The Story

The Baltimore Orioles walked off the Pittsburgh Pirates 9-8 on February 29, 2024, at Ed Smith Stadium in a game that appeared competitive through eight innings before collapsing dramatically in the bottom of the ninth. The DiamondIQ model entered the game giving Baltimore a 54% home win probability, a figure that climbed to 100% by the final out as the Orioles staged a four-run rally to close things out.

Pittsburgh had taken a 8-5 lead into the bottom of the ninth, but Connor Sadzeck could not hold it. The decisive sequence began with Daniel Johnson delivering a single off Sadzeck that added 35.9% to Baltimore's win probability, and Errol Robinson followed with the game-winning single, the single biggest swing of the night at plus 52.6%. Those two plays alone effectively transferred the outcome. Earlier in the game, Baltimore had closed a deficit in the sixth inning on the strength of a Jorge Mateo home run off Colin Selby, which added 20.8% to the Orioles' win probability, and a Jackson Holliday triple in the same frame that contributed another 17.5%. Pittsburgh's most significant offensive moment came in the top of the seventh, when Jack Brannigan singled off Jacob Webb for a plus 15.6% swing, part of a two-run frame that extended the Pirates' lead temporarily.

Among individual performers, Robinson finished as the game's top batter by WPA at plus 47.2% with a RE24 of plus 1.0, while Johnson posted plus 31.8% WPA and a RE24 of plus 0.8. Mateo led all batters in run-environment impact with a RE24 of plus 2.5 to go along with his 24.9% WPA. On the pitching side, Anthony Solometo led Pirates arms with plus 13.3% WPA, followed by Paul Skenes at plus 8.9% and Thomas Harrington at plus 8.8%, though none of those performances proved sufficient to preserve the lead Pittsburgh carried into the final inning.
